1 Background Approximately 70 percent of Africans rely on farming for their livelihood, or close to 700 million people, and over 95 percent of Africa's agriculture depends on rainfall. (http://iaald.blogspot.com/2009/06/weather-info-for-all-mobile.html)http://iaald.blogspot.com/2009/06/weather-info-for-all-mobile.html Agriculture and Energy seem to be two of the largest challenges that African countries are facing and weather ties into both of those categories.(http://www.fao.org/waicent/faoinfo/sustdev/EGdirect/EGan0002.htm)http://www.fao.org/waicent/faoinfo/sustdev/EGdirect/EGan0002.htm Agricultural yield in some areas is expected to fall by 50 percent as early as 2020. (http://allafrica.com/stories/200907090763.html) Taking weather data seems to be crucial for African countries to since it can and will have an affects on their life.

2 In Africa Rapid growth since 2006 (http://www.scidev.net/en/news/africas-weather-stations-need-major- effort.html)http://www.scidev.net/en/news/africas-weather-stations-need-major- effort.html “Weather Info for All” - The 5,000 automatic weather stations will be installed at new and existing mobile network sites throughout Africa over the coming years, aiming to increase dissemination of weather information via mobile phones that can reach the continent’s most remote communities. (http://www.un.org/apps/news/story.asp?NewsID=31193&Cr=weather&Cr1)http://www.un.org/apps/news/story.asp?NewsID=31193&Cr=weather&Cr1 This program led by the UN is a major undertaking and many companies are involved.

6 WeatherBug What does the tracking station include? Wind Sensor [ view ] - Records wind speed, wind direction, average wind speed, and highest gust for the day.view Sensor [ view ] - Records 18 weather parameters, including temperature, relative humidity, heat index, barometric pressure, dew point and more.view Rain Gauge [ view ] - Records five weather parameters, including daily, monthly and yearly rain measurements and amounts of rain per hour.view HD Cam (with HD Package) [ view ] - Takes new images of the local weather conditions every five minutes in beautiful 1280 x 720.view Motion Cam (with Motion Package) [ view ] - Takes images of local weather conditions and up to eight other subjects every five minutes, with the ability to pan, tilt and zoom with controls from your desktop.view BlueBugBox [ view ] - An advanced Internet appliance that processes, transmits and stores weather data, with automatic rebooting capability if there are power outages and data recall so you station stays up through vacations, etc.

7 WeatherBug “…installs professional-grade weather stations at schools then networks them together. The data from these stations allows teachers to apply real- world weather conditions when teaching math, science and geography.” Should be very easy to use Lifetime support Plug and play
